Summer Wheat in Zimbabwe
September 10, 2024

The Promise of Summer Wheat in Zimbabwe

With support from the African Development Bank’s Agricultural Research for the Development of Strategic Crops in Africa (SARD-SC) and Technologies for African Agriculture Transformation (TAAT), ICARDA and the Department of Research and Specialist Services (DRISS) developed and released a bread wheat variety named SAVE.

Annual Group Meet on Rabi Pulses 2024
September 08, 2024

29th Annual Group Meet on Rabi Pulses in India

Pulses, the unsung heroes of the agricultural realm, embody a crucial protein source and exhibit remarkable resilience to environmental stresses like drought, heat, and cold, making them a pivotal crop in India's agricultural landscape. On September 2 – 4, 2024, the ICARDA India hosted the successful 29th Annual Group Meet on Rabi Pulses at the Food Legume Research Platform at Amlaha.
